Unlisted
adjective
1.
not listed; not entered in a list or directory:
an unlisted telephone number.
2.
(of a security) not admitted to trading privileges on an exchange.
adjective
1.
not entered on a list
2.
(US & Canadian) (of a telephone number or telephone subscriber) not listed in a telephone directory Brit term ex-directory

- Unlisted securities market
noun 1. a market on the London Stock Exchange, established in 1980 and discontinued in 1996, for trading in shares of smaller companies, who did not wish to comply with the requirements for a full listing USM
